Clay chimineas must be properly dried before they can be used. This involves slowly increasing the temperature over a number of fires. To avoid moisture damage they must be under cover or away from rainy conditions. The buyer can safeguard their chimineas from winter rain by using a metal stack, or by placing a layer either of sand or rock in the base. The rock and sand stop the chiminea's temperature from getting too high, causing it to crack.

Since chimineas don't have dampers to control the combustion process like fireplaces or stoves It is essential to keep them far away from any flammable materials. Additionally, the open style of a chiminea makes it an unintentional fire hazard that should not be brought inside a house, unlike traditional cast iron and steel fireplaces that have flame-retardant designs and sealed doors.

A chiminea is similar to an outdoor stove, must be kept at least six feet away from any structure like fencing or a structure. Dogs and children should stay clear of the chiminea's surface, which is hot enough to burn their skin. A chimenea screening device will keep pets and children safe from the hot surface. A log screen can keep sparks out and also spit the top of the stack. Make sure to use only wood that is seasoned, and make sure to stoke your fire with care to keep away sparks.
